ros::Subscription Member List
This is the complete list of members for
ros::Subscription, including all inherited members.
addCallback(const SubscriptionCallbackHelperPtr &helper, const std::string &md5sum, CallbackQueueInterface *queue, int32_t queue_size, const VoidConstPtr &tracked_object, bool allow_concurrent_callbacks) | ros::Subscription | |
addLocalConnection(const PublicationPtr &pub) | ros::Subscription | |
addPublisherLink(const PublisherLinkPtr &link) | ros::Subscription | [private] |
cached_deserializers_ | ros::Subscription | [private] |
CallbackInfoPtr typedef | ros::Subscription | [private] |
callbacks_ | ros::Subscription | [private] |
callbacks_mutex_ | ros::Subscription | [private] |
datatype() | ros::Subscription | |
datatype_ | ros::Subscription | [private] |
drop() | ros::Subscription | |
dropAllConnections() | ros::Subscription | [private] |
dropped_ | ros::Subscription | [private] |
getInfo(XmlRpc::XmlRpcValue &info) | ros::Subscription | |
getName() const | ros::Subscription | [inline] |
getNumCallbacks() const | ros::Subscription | [inline] |
getNumPublishers() | ros::Subscription | |
getPublishTypes(bool &ser, bool &nocopy, const std::type_info &ti) | ros::Subscription | |
getStats() | ros::Subscription | |
handleMessage(const SerializedMessage &m, bool ser, bool nocopy, const boost::shared_ptr< M_string > &connection_header, const PublisherLinkPtr &link) | ros::Subscription | |
headerReceived(const PublisherLinkPtr &link, const Header &h) | ros::Subscription | |
isDropped() | ros::Subscription | [inline] |
latched_messages_ | ros::Subscription | [private] |
M_PublisherLinkToLatchInfo typedef | ros::Subscription | [private] |
M_string typedef | ros::Subscription | |
md5sum() | ros::Subscription | |
md5sum_ | ros::Subscription | [private] |
md5sum_mutex_ | ros::Subscription | [private] |
name_ | ros::Subscription | [private] |
negotiateConnection(const std::string &xmlrpc_uri) | ros::Subscription | |
nonconst_callbacks_ | ros::Subscription | [private] |
operator=(const Subscription &) | ros::Subscription | [private] |
pending_connections_ | ros::Subscription | [private] |
pending_connections_mutex_ | ros::Subscription | [private] |
pendingConnectionDone(const PendingConnectionPtr &pending_conn, XmlRpc::XmlRpcValue &result) | ros::Subscription | |
PendingConnectionPtr typedef | ros::Subscription | |
publisher_links_ | ros::Subscription | [private] |
publisher_links_mutex_ | ros::Subscription | [private] |
pubUpdate(const std::vector< std::string > &pubs) | ros::Subscription | |
removeCallback(const SubscriptionCallbackHelperPtr &helper) | ros::Subscription | |
removePublisherLink(const PublisherLinkPtr &pub_link) | ros::Subscription | |
S_PendingConnection typedef | ros::Subscription | [private] |
shutdown() | ros::Subscription | |
shutdown_mutex_ | ros::Subscription | [private] |
shutting_down_ | ros::Subscription | [private] |
Subscription(const std::string &name, const std::string &md5sum, const std::string &datatype, const TransportHints &transport_hints) | ros::Subscription | |
Subscription(const Subscription &) | ros::Subscription | [private] |
transport_hints_ | ros::Subscription | [private] |
V_CallbackInfo typedef | ros::Subscription | [private] |
V_PublisherLink typedef | ros::Subscription | [private] |
V_TypeAndDeserializer typedef | ros::Subscription | [private] |
~Subscription() | ros::Subscription | [virtual] |